The same sample treatment method (dissolution in 8 M HNO3 and 0.1 M HE at 90°C) was used for the determination of REEs in uranium-bearing materials by ICP-SF-MS (Varga et al. 2010a). The concentration of the REEs was determined directly after dissolution and then after purification and preconcentration on a TRU chromatographic resin.
